Gummo (1997)

USA
Feature Film
Writer/Director: Harmony Korine
Cinematographer: Jean-Yves Escoffier
Cast: Jacob Reynolds, Nick Sutton, Jacob Sewell, Darby Dougherty, Chloë Sevigny, Carisa Glucksman

Korine’s directorial debut occasionally veers dangerously close to freak show territory, but while its depiction of the aimless lives of the inhabitants of a dying small town may be off-putting/mirth-inducing to typical bourgeois sensibilities, these same people are drawn with enough humanity and care to inspire sympathy and/or empathy, with the overall effect of the film being strangely moving and even rather beautiful.
